The Product Development Manager (Food) is accountable for delivering high-quality, commercially viable new products and product improvements for our customers. They lead the day-to-day development process from brief to launch, ensuring projects meet customer requirements, follow the Fullers Quality Management System, and are executed on time through strong coordination of suppliers, internal teams and stakeholders. They provide category insight, technical understanding and project leadership to ensure Fullers consistently delivers products that meet customer expectations and drive business growth.
Role Responsibilities
- Manage day-to-day Product development project delivery, ensuring all development activity follows the Fullers Foods Quality Management System and delivers outstanding service to customers.
- Support the Senior Product Managers and Head of Product Development in shaping and delivering the product pipeline, contributing insight on category gaps, supplier capabilities, and new product opportunities.
- Own the product development process for allocated projects, ensuring critical paths, trackers and documentation are accurate, up to date, and communicated effectively across relevant departments.
- Act as a key liaison between suppliers, customers and internal teams throughout the development cycle, ensuring products meet the brief, technical requirements and commercial expectations.
- Prepare and coordinate all samples, documentation and submissions for customer brand panels, representing Fullers and ensuring high-quality presentations.
- Conduct category and competitor research to inform development direction, including maintaining category autopsies, benchmarking outputs and price gap analysis.
- Coordinate and support monthly benchmarking sessions, using findings to drive product improvement and inform customer conversations.
- Ensure cutter guides, photography samples and supporting assets for new or improved products are checked, approved and communicated to supply sites accurately.
- Provide product development inputs into KRA reviews, customer plans and internal commercial updates.
- Attend first production runs as needed to validate specification compliance, understand manufacturing processes and resolve early issues.
- Support the organisation and delivery of innovation days, customer visits and supplier showcases.
- Build strong working relationships with suppliers, including occasional international travel as required to support development and approvals.
- Carry out additional responsibilities that support the smooth running of the product development function and wider business.
